As you may or may not know, the Defense Base Act is an extension of the Longshore & Harbor Workers’ Compensation Act which just happens to cover the many employees hired to work overseas by companies contracted by the Department of Defense. Unfortunately, the laws concerning this type of Workers’ Compensation are complicated, which only throws already stressed contractors and their families into further crises.
